Get to Know Your Brahmas: Q&A with Ms. Garcia

Ms. Erica Garcia is the new sophomore English teacher at school. For the last couple of years, Ms. Garcia taught at Kennedy High School then transferred here. She is from a small town in the valley and graduated from Texas State University.

Q: What is your favorite color and why?

A: “Teal because it is unique and a cheerful color that also gives off good vibes.”
